codefresh + cloud 66 webinar: the ‘real’ real-world of stacking containers in production

30
The Real-RealWorld of Stacking Containers in Production [email protected]

Upload: codefresh

Post on 21-Jan-2018

83 views

Category:

Technology


2 download

TRANSCRIPT

TheReal-RealWorldofStackingContainersinProductiondaniel@cloud66.com

The real-realworld of stacking

containers in production.

@foldingbeauty // www.cloud66.com // run containers in production on any cloud or bring your own

developer advocate

hero’s container journey

ORDINARY IT WORLD

VERY SPECIAL CONTAINER WORLD

1

1

ordinary world

2 call to adventure

2

3 refusal of the call

3

4 meeting the mentor

4

follow the heart

mentor note

dev

ops

people

artichoke model

businessfollow

the heart

!

ORDINARY IT WORLD

VERY SPECIAL CONTAINER WORLD

1

1

ordinary world

2

2

3

3

4

4

5 crossing the threshold

5

containerizationmachine

"

#

!

$

%

!!

FROM base RUN update + setup COPY source-code RUN create + cleanup CMD run code

very clever kernel stuff

container

think global, act local

mentor note

ORDINARY IT WORLD

VERY SPECIAL CONTAINER WORLD

1

1

ordinary world

2

2

3

3

4

4

5 crossing the threshold

5

6 tests, allies, enemies

6

“I didn't have time to create a slim image, so I created a fat one instead.”

shortcuts are evil

less is more

mentor note

"

#

!

$

%

=

containerizationmachineyou can’t polish a turd

ORDINARY IT WORLD

VERY SPECIAL CONTAINER WORLD

1

1

ordinary world

2

2

3

3

4

4

5 crossing the threshold

57 approach

7

6 tests, allies, enemies

6

k.i.s.s.s.s.s.s.s to get it right!

mentor note

SLIM SECURE SPEEDY STABLESET

ORDINARY IT WORLD

VERY SPECIAL CONTAINER WORLD

1

1

ordinary world

2

2

3

3

4

4

5 crossing the threshold

5

6

6

8

ordeal, death and rebirth

8

7 approach

7

#nofilter reality

mentor note

microservices 3%

split 7%

api 30%

monolith 60%

ORDINARY IT WORLD

VERY SPECIAL CONTAINER WORLD

1

1

ordinary world

2

2

3

3

4

4

5 crossing the threshold

5

6

67

7

8

ordeal, death and rebirth

89reward

9

container nursery platform

ORDINARY IT WORLD

VERY SPECIAL CONTAINER WORLD

1

1

ordinary world

2

2

3

3

4

4

5 crossing the threshold

5

6

67

7

8

ordeal, death and rebirth

89reward

910road back

10

headspace

mentor note

choose wisely

ORDINARY IT WORLD

VERY SPECIAL CONTAINER WORLD

1

1

ordinary world

2 call to adventure

2

3 refusal of the call

3

4 meeting the mentor

4

5 crossing the threshold

5

6 tests, allies, enemies

67 approach

7

8

ordeal, death and rebirth

89reward

910road back

10

11resurrection

11

ORDINARY IT WORLD

VERY SPECIAL CONTAINER WORLD

1

1

ordinary world

2

2

3

3

4

4

5 crossing the threshold

5

6

67

7

8

ordeal, death and rebirth

89

910road back

10

12return with elixir

1211resurrection

11

hero’s container journey

headspaceartichoke model

less is more

thank you!

The real-realworld of stacking

containers in production.

@foldingbeauty // www.cloud66.com // run containers in production on any cloud or bring your own